Output 573e582b0e28d0f98f68e2ed1693c0f89dca024d7483f41b9193fd0a14e56404:0

value
1385794516
script pubkey
OP_0 OP_PUSHBYTES_20 66bd1e152ae6e7e4a0cbe22ebef6beeebe1f3760
address
tb1qv673u9f2umn7fgxtughtaa47a6lp7dmqec30hw
transaction
573e582b0e28d0f98f68e2ed1693c0f89dca024d7483f41b9193fd0a14e56404
confirmations
107464
spent
true